Table of Contents

Each WebStorm and VS Code goal internet and alertness construction — however the platforms are considerably other. WebStorm is a proprietary built-in construction setting, whilst VS Code is an open-source, light-weight code editor.
For a skilled JavaScript programmer, each WebStorm and VS Code can take a programming challenge from begin to end. The most productive platform will depend on the integrated utilities you want out of the field.
SEE: Hiring equipment: Python developer (TechRepublic Top rate)
Leap to:
What’s WebStorm?
Billed because the “Smartest JavaScript IDE,” WebStorm specializes in making programming quicker and more straightforward thru complicated, next-generation applied sciences.
WebStorm supplies intensive computerized processes and integrated equipment to finish difficult programming duties. Different options come with unit checking out, complicated model keep an eye on and a integrated HTTP consumer.
What’s VS Code?
Visible Studio Code is a unfastened, fashionable, and light-weight supply code editor for a large breadth of languages. Supported languages come with JavaScript, Java, C++ and Python.
VS Code isn’t an IDE, which may end up in some confusion. “Visible Studio” is Microsoft’s IDE platform, whilst Visible Studio Code/VS Code is Microsoft’s code editor. The 2 merchandise can be utilized in combination.
Then again, VS Code does come with complicated options like syntax highlighting, clever code of entirety and debugging fortify.
WebStorm vs. VS Code: Characteristic comparability
Options | WebStorm | VS Code |
---|---|---|
IDE | Sure | No |
Supply code editor | Sure | Sure |
Open supply | No | Sure |
Debug fortify | Sure | Sure |
Code help | Sure | Sure |
Unit checking out | Sure | No |
Code refactoring | Sure | Sure |
Head-to-head comparability: WebStorm vs. VS Code
IDE vs. code editor
Let’s get started with the obvious and necessary distinction between WebStorm and VS Code.
WebStorm is an entire built-in construction setting, evolved essentially for JavaScript. In WebStorm, programmers can write, debug, run and take a look at apps. WebStorm comes with a myriad of out-of-the-box options supposed for speedy prototyping and deployment.
Conversely, VS Code is a light-weight, open-source code editor. A programmer can nonetheless increase an app from begin to end inside VS Code, however there are fewer options to be had — it isn’t a complete construction setting. That being stated, VS Code nonetheless supplies programmers with quite a lot of high quality of existence options, equivalent to code help and debugging fortify.
Supported languages
For a code editor, there are few parts as necessary as supported languages. WebStorm specializes in internet construction — it helps languages equivalent to JavaScript, TypeScript, HTML, CSS, React, Angular, AngularJS, React Local and PhoneGap. Be aware that many of those applied sciences are JavaScript-based, as WebStorm is concentrated towards JavaScript construction.
Visible Studio Code helps a considerably broader library of languages, together with Python, C, C++, C#, Java and JavaScript. VS Code helps each primary programming language, even if a JavaScript developer can safely use both platform.
Code help
WebStorm supplies complicated code help past mere code of entirety. As you sort, the code shall be routinely finished for you. However you’ll be able to additionally “generate code;” WebStorm will use pre-built templates to take away tedious, regimen programming duties.
As essentially a code editor, VS Code doesn’t have complicated code technology options — but it surely does have an clever auto-complete. In response to context, the editor will make auto-complete tips, which you’ll be able to simply settle for by means of urgent the “tab” key.
Be aware that VS Code has begun to pilot an AI device. The program continues to be an extension somewhat than integrated, however AI code technology will most likely come to the platform in a while.
Construction type
WebStorm is a paid, proprietary, and certified device — it will have to be approved at once from its developer.
VS Code is a unfastened, open-source platform. It’s to be had on GitHub and certified thru MIT.
The glory is going past how a lot those methods value. WebStorm’s fortify comes essentially from its developer, whilst VS Code has an lively open-source neighborhood.
Refactoring and checking out
WebStorm is normally extra environment friendly at refactoring and checking out JavaScript and JavaScript-based code (equivalent to TypeScript). Refactoring optimizes code for potency, whilst unit checking out guarantees product high quality.
VS Code nonetheless supplies those options — however they aren’t adapted to JavaScript. As VS Code will have to refactor and take a look at a big number of programming languages, the answers that it gifts aren’t somewhat as sublime for JavaScript builders.
WebStorm vs. VS Code: Which must you select?
Greater than maximum, this must be a fairly smooth choice. Those platforms are considerably other sufficient that almost all programmers could have a transparent favourite.
Make a selection WebStorm if:
- You increase essentially in JavaScript.
- You’re considering AI code-generation options.
- You need an absolutely built-in construction setting.
Make a selection VS Code if:
- You wish to have to increase in different languages but even so JavaScript.
- You need a light-weight, easy-to-use code editor.
For a devoted JavaScript developer, each WebStorm and VS Code must have the functions you want. Whilst WebStorm does include extra out-of-the-box capability, VS Code can be utilized along Visible Studio Code — and with a wide selection of plug-ins and integrations — to accomplish in a similar way.